git clone [email protected]:ceph/ceph.git
- Clone rhcs-dashboard/ceph-dev:
git clone [email protected]:rhcs-dashboard/ceph-dev.git
cd ceph-dev
cp .env.podman.ceph ceph.env
mkdir -p cluster/ceph
sudo podman run --rm -d -v "$PWD"/docker/ceph:/docker:z \
-v "$PWD"/cluster/ceph:/ceph/build/ceph:z \
--env-file=ceph.env \
--name=ceph --network=host --hostname=ceph -p 11000:11000 \
--entrypoint /docker/entrypoint.sh \
docker.io/rhcsdashboard/ceph-rpm:main /docker/start.sh
sudo podman build -t docker.io/rhcsdashboard/e2e:nautilus \
./docker/ceph/e2e
sudo podman run --rm -v "$PWD"/../ceph/src:/ceph/src:z \
-e DASHBOARD_URL=http://localhost:11000 \
--name=e2e --network=host \
docker.io/rhcsdashboard/e2e:nautilus